Behind almost every car, data centre, medical device and smart appliance sits a collection of tiny chips controlling power, processing information and connecting systems. Texas has become one of America’s most important semiconductor centres, with large fabrication plants in Dallas, Sherman and Austin, along with major design and engineering operations.
The following companies were selected by considering their Texas manufacturing footprint, research and design capabilities, product importance, current investment and contribution to the state’s semiconductor ecosystem.
1. Texas Instruments

Texas Instruments is the clearest leader among semiconductor companies based in Texas. Founded in 1930 and headquartered in Dallas, TI designs and manufactures analog and embedded-processing chips used in vehicles, industrial equipment, data centres, medical devices and consumer electronics. It offers more than 80,000 products and serves over 100,000 customers worldwide.
TI’s Texas manufacturing network includes facilities in Dallas, Richardson and Sherman. Production began at the company’s new SM1 300mm wafer fabrication plant in Sherman in late 2025. The facility is designed to produce tens of millions of analog and embedded chips daily, while construction of the second Sherman fab is progressing.
Why Texas Instruments is included: Its Dallas headquarters, large Texas production base and leadership in foundational analog and embedded chips make it the state’s most influential semiconductor company.

2. Samsung Austin Semiconductor
Samsung Austin Semiconductor has operated in Central Texas for around 30 years. Its existing Austin foundry develops and produces semiconductor products for customers in industries such as computing, mobile technology, automotive systems, networking and artificial intelligence.
Samsung is also developing its major fabrication complex in Taylor, northeast of Austin. Tool installation reached an important stage in April 2026, and the company continued to target the end of 2026 for the first phase to become operational. Further testing and production adjustments will be required before the facility reaches full-scale output.
Samsung has continued investing in its established Austin campus as well. Renovation filings in 2026 included new manufacturing equipment and supporting infrastructure at the site.
Why Samsung Austin Semiconductor is included: Its existing Austin foundry and enormous Taylor expansion give Samsung one of the largest advanced semiconductor-manufacturing footprints in Texas.

3. NXP Semiconductors
NXP Semiconductors maintains major design, research and manufacturing operations in Austin. The company owns and operates two wafer fabrication facilities in the city, forming half of its four-fab manufacturing network in the United States.
Its Texas facilities produce semiconductor technologies such as microcontrollers, microprocessors, power-management devices, RF transceivers, amplifiers and sensors. These products are widely used in automobiles, industrial systems, communication infrastructure and secure connected devices.
NXP’s Austin presence also carries the legacy of Motorola and Freescale Semiconductor, giving the company decades of local engineering and chip-manufacturing experience.
Why NXP Semiconductors is included: Its two Austin fabs and strong position in automotive, industrial and connected-device chips make it an essential part of the Texas semiconductor industry.

4. AMD
AMD is headquartered in California, but Austin remains one of its most important engineering locations. The company develops high-performance processors, graphics products and adaptive computing technologies used in personal computers, gaming consoles, data centres, artificial intelligence systems and embedded equipment.
AMD has maintained several corporate locations in Austin and announced a $163 million expansion involving office space and testing laboratories at the MetCenter business park. The project was scheduled to expand its local engineering and product-development capacity through 2026.
Unlike Texas Instruments, Samsung and NXP, AMD is mainly a fabless semiconductor company. It designs chips while relying on specialist foundries for large-scale manufacturing. Its inclusion reflects the importance of semiconductor design, validation and engineering within Texas, not just physical wafer production.
Why AMD is included: Its global importance in computing and AI chips, combined with its substantial Austin engineering operations, gives it a major place in the state’s technology economy.

5. Silicon Labs
Silicon Labs is an Austin-headquartered semiconductor company specialising in wireless system-on-chip products, microcontrollers, sensors and software for the Internet of Things. Its technologies support smart homes, industrial automation, connected healthcare, smart cities and commercial buildings.
The company focuses heavily on wireless standards such as Bluetooth, Wi-Fi, Matter, Thread, Zigbee and Z-Wave. It operates as a fabless semiconductor business, concentrating on chip design, embedded software and development tools while using external manufacturing partners.
In February 2026, Texas Instruments agreed to acquire Silicon Labs for approximately $7.5 billion. The transaction is expected to close during the first half of 2027, subject to regulatory and shareholder approvals, meaning Silicon Labs continues to operate as a separate company during 2026.
Why Silicon Labs is included: Its Austin headquarters and specialist leadership in low-power wireless connectivity make it one of Texas’s most important chip-design companies.

Why Texas Is Important to the Semiconductor Industry
Texas combines experienced engineers, established fabrication plants, research universities and a growing supplier network. The state’s semiconductor ecosystem includes chip manufacturers, design companies, silicon-wafer producers, equipment suppliers and advanced-packaging operations.
It is also expanding beyond Austin and Dallas. Sherman has gained major Texas Instruments and semiconductor-material investments, while Samsung’s Taylor development has attracted suppliers and supporting manufacturers to Williamson County.
Frequently Asked Questions
Q: Which is the largest Texas-headquartered semiconductor company?
A: Texas Instruments is the largest and most established semiconductor company headquartered in Texas. Its executive offices are in Dallas, and it operates several manufacturing facilities within the state.
Q: Which Texas companies manufacture chips locally?
A: Texas Instruments, Samsung Austin Semiconductor and NXP operate major wafer-fabrication facilities in Texas. AMD and Silicon Labs mainly focus on semiconductor design and use external foundries for production.
Q: Is Samsung’s Taylor semiconductor plant operational?
A: Samsung was targeting partial operation of the Taylor facility by the end of 2026. Equipment installation was progressing in April 2026, but testing and adjustment were still required before large-scale production.
Q: Has Texas Instruments already purchased Silicon Labs?
A: The companies have signed an acquisition agreement, but the transaction is not expected to close until the first half of 2027 and remains subject to required approvals.
